how many of you experienced rough idle (slight vibration when car idles) on 545i or any other n62 engine?

I did some research and there is no certain fix to this. people switched spark plugs, adjusted walve lifters, used different gas, cleaned MAF, used fuel system cleaners, throttle cleaners, changed coils, airfilters, etc..

would be great if we can collect different opinions here and may be find the right answer. thank you
